## Turnstile Upgrade — Ashgrove Campus

Welcome aboard! The lobby turnstiles at Ashgrove were upgraded last month, so the old tap-twice trick no longer works — one clean tap does it. New starter badges can take a day to sync with the system. If yours isn't active yet, the side gate by reception will let you through with the code below.

badge for kahap-fajof: bdg-HN-5

### Shipping Prosewright

Quick notes for whoever cuts the next Prosewright release: run the doc linter against the full corpus first, not just changed files — it catches stale anchors that way. Bump the version in the manifest, tag it, and let Fennick's build bot do the packaging. Sign the tarball before uploading; the key you need is right here.

deploy key for fafof-yaguf: bky4_zHj6

**Q: How does log compaction affect release cutovers in Relaybrook?**

Compaction in Relaybrook retains only the latest record per key, so any release that replays a topic from the beginning will see a compacted view, not full history. Before a cutover, confirm that `min.cleanable.ratio` hasn't been lowered mid-cycle and that tombstones older than the retention window have been purged. Schedule compaction pauses during the freeze window to keep offsets stable. For freeze-window exceptions, contact the queue platform team.

alerts address for kafof-bagag: kasael@olvarqdyn.corp